Modify Record

1. API Endpoint

https://openapi.dns.com/api/record/update/

2. Input Parameters

Parameter Name Type Description
domain Domain or Domain ID string Required
record_id Record ID int Required
record Hostname string Optional, defaults to the existing record hostname
type Record Type string Optional, defaults to the existing record type
value Record Value string Optional, defaults to the existing record value
view_id Line ID int Optional, defaults to the existing record line ID
ttl TTL int Optional, defaults to the existing record TTL
mx MX int Optional, defaults to the existing record MX
remark Remark string Optional, defaults to the existing record remark

3. Output Parameters

Parameter Name Type Description
code Return Code int 0 means success; non-zero refers to error codes
message Message string If the operation succeeds, this may be empty; if it fails, an error message will be returned
data Response Data array If the API returns data, it will be in an array. If no data, it will be empty

4. Data Field (data) Description

Parameter Name Type Description
data Domain Array array The array of domains returned on success
data.domain_id Domain ID int -
data.record_id Record ID string -
data.record Host int -
data.type Record Type string -
data.value Record Value string -
data.view_id Line ID string -
data.status Domain Status int 1 = Active, 2 = Suspended, 3 = System Suspended
data.ttl TTL (Time to Live) int -
data.mx MX Priority int -
data.remark Remark string -
DNS Sugar
DNS Jude
DNS Grace
DNS Puff
DNS Amy
DNS NOC
Title
Email Address
Type
Information
Code
Submit